Ferroptosis in Cancer and Inflammatory Diseases: Mechanisms and Therapeutic Implications

open access: yesMedComm, Volume 6, Issue 9, September 2025.
Ferroptosis, a form of cell death driven by iron and lipid peroxidation, serves as a bridge between cancer and inflammatory diseases. Microenvironmental factors such as oxidative stress collectively regulate this process. In cancer, ferroptosis exhibits dual roles: while it eliminates drug‐resistant cells, it may also promote tumor metastasis.

Review on Fatigue of Additive Manufactured Metallic Alloys: Microstructure, Performance, Enhancement, and Assessment Methods

open access: yesAdvanced Materials, Volume 36, Issue 17, April 25, 2024.
Additive manufactured metals have excellent mechanical properties, but their fatigue resistance is an exception. This article reviews the processes attributes, hierarchical microstructure, fatigue performance, and evaluation methods.
